Oops! Stupid search & replace.
I just read an article about a guy who bought War and Peace for his Nook. He then discovered something strange. Take a look at at a few passages from his version of War and Peace. Now, can you guess what word was replaced with the word Nook?

That graphic is goofy. If one had simply replaced the word "nook" with "kindle," only the first example would have made any sense in the first place. The second one should have resulted in nookd (could have been kindle originally), I'm not sure what the third one was... "have a kindle of one's own"? And assuming the last example was "watched kindling burned up brightly" originally... it would have never turned up in a search for "kindle" at all.
So while I think the original story concerning this incident had a basis in truth... there seems to be quite a few spinoffs that are not so grounded in reality. Last edited by DiapDealer; 06-06-2012 at 12:38 PM. |
